Bathroom Conversion Service in Lancaster, PA
Bathroom conversion services involve transforming existing bathroom spaces into new configurations to better meet the needs of homeowners and property owners. Common projects include converting a tub to a walk-in shower, transforming a half-bath into a full bathroom, or reconfiguring layouts to improve accessibility and functionality. These services typically cover tasks such as removing existing fixtures, updating plumbing and electrical systems, and installing new fixtures, tiles, and finishes to create a refreshed and more practical bathroom environment.
Before requesting a bathroom conversion, property owners often want to understand the scope of work involved, including any necessary renovations or updates to plumbing and electrical systems. It’s also helpful to consider the desired end result, such as increased accessibility or space optimization, and to clarify any preferences for fixtures, finishes, and layout changes. Having a clear idea of the project goals and understanding the existing bathroom layout can facilitate planning and ensure the conversion aligns with the property’s needs and design preferences.

Bathroom Conversion Service Questions
What types of bathroom conversions are commonly requested? Common conversions include transforming a bathtub into a walk-in shower, adding a second bathroom, or converting a small space into a full bathroom.
Are bathroom conversions suitable for small spaces? Yes, conversions can optimize small spaces to improve functionality and accessibility.
What should property owners consider before starting a bathroom conversion? It’s important to evaluate existing plumbing, electrical systems, and space layout to ensure a smooth conversion process.
Can bathroom conversions be integrated with existing plumbing and electrical systems? Yes, conversions are typically designed to work with existing systems, with modifications made as needed for safety and code compliance.
